Summary

Jackson Heights Elementary is a public K-5 school serving 407 students in the Red Bluff Union Elementary district, standing out for its strong performance relative to other schools in its local district despite serving a community with significant economic needs.

Academically, the school consistently outperforms its district peers, with student proficiency rates in English, math, and science notably higher than the district averages; its science scores even exceed the state average. The school has shown impressive improvement in reducing chronic student absenteeism over the past few years. An interesting pattern is that student achievement appears to grow significantly, with fifth graders performing particularly well compared to third graders, suggesting effective upper-grade programs. When compared to higher-performing nearby schools like Lassen View Elementary and Antelope Elementary, Jackson Heights serves a student population with a much higher rate of economic disadvantage, making its academic achievements within its own district context noteworthy.

The school's statewide ranking has fluctuated in recent years but shows positive momentum, moving up to the 40th percentile for the current year. It invests more per student than some comparable schools. Key areas for community attention include understanding the factors behind the strong growth in student performance between grades and ensuring that success reaches all learners, particularly in the early grades and in special education programs, where there is room for growth.
